How much does a Super Bowl commercial cost in 2024? 30-second ad prices through history

Super Bowl commercials are big business, with brands shelling out millions of dollars for the right to get their products out in front of the 100 million-plus viewers who tune into the NFL's championship game every year.
The prices for a 30-second spot have skyrocketed since the first big game kicked off back in the 1960s, with a commercial in Super Bowl I running just over $37,000.

For this year's Super Bowl 58, 30-second commercials will cost $7 million for the game airing on CBS.
Here's what to know about the astronomical cost of Super Bowl ads:
How much does a Super Bowl commercial cost in 2024?
A 30-second commercial during Super Bowl 58 costs $7 million.
Super Bowl commercial cost by year
Here's what 30-second Super Bowl ads have cost through the years:
- Super Bowl I, 1967 – $37,500
- Super Bowl II, 1968 – $54,500
- Super Bowl III, 1969 – $55,000
- Super Bowl IV, 1970 – $78,200
- Super Bowl V, 1971 – $72,500
- Super Bowl VI, 1972 – $86,100
- Super Bowl VII, 1973 – $88,100
- Super Bowl VIII, 1974 – $103,500
- Super Bowl IX, 1975 – $107,000
- Super Bowl X, 1976 – $110,000
- Super Bowl XI, 1977 – $125,000
- Super Bowl XII, 1978 –$162,300
- Super Bowl XIII, 1979 – $185,000
- Super Bowl XIV, 1980 – $222,000
- Super Bowl XV, 1981 – $275,000
- Super Bowl XVI, 1982 – $324,300
- Super Bowl XVII, 1983 – $400,000
- Super Bowl XVIII, 1984 – $368,200
- Super Bowl XIX, 1985 – $525,000
- Super Bowl XX, 1986 – $550,000
- Super Bowl XXI, 1987 – $600,000
- Super Bowl XXII, 1988 – $645,500
- Super Bowl XXIII, 1989 – $675,500
- Super Bowl XXIV, 1990 – $700,400
- Super Bowl XXV, 1991 – $800,000
- Super Bowl XXVI, 1992 – $850,000
- Super Bowl XXVII, 1993 – $850,000
- Super Bowl XXVIII, 1994 – $900,000
- Super Bowl XXIX, 1995 – $1.15 million
- Super Bowl XXX, 1996 – $1.085 million
- Super Bowl XXXI, 1997 – $1.2 million
- Super Bowl XXXII, 1998 – $1.29 million
- Super Bowl XXXIII, 1999 – $1.6 million
- Super Bowl XXXIV, 2000 – $2.1 million
- Super Bowl XXXV, 2001 – $2.2 million
- Super Bowl XXXVI, 2002 – $2.2 million
- Super Bowl XXXVII, 2003 – $2.2 million
- Super Bowl XXXVIII, 2004 – $2.3 million
- Super Bowl XXXIX, 2005 – $2.4 million
- Super Bowl XL, 2006 – $2.5 million
- Super Bowl XLI, 2007 – $2.385 million
- Super Bowl XLII, 2008 – $2.699 million
- Super Bowl XLIII, 2009 – $2.999 million
- Super Bowl XLIV, 2010 – $2.954 million
- Super Bowl XLV, 2011 – $3.1 million
- Super Bowl XLVI, 2012 – $3.5 million
- Super Bowl XLVII, 2013 – $3.8 million
- Super Bowl XLVIII, 2014 – $4 million
- Super Bowl XLIX, 2015 – $4.25 million
- Super Bowl 50, 2016 – $4.5 million
- Super Bowl LI, 2017 – $5 million
- Super Bowl LII, 2018 – $5.2 million
- Super Bowl LIII, 2019 – $5.3 million
- Super Bowl LIV, 2020 – $5.6 million
- Super Bowl LV, 2021 – $5.5 milllion
- Super Bowl LVI, 2022 – $6.5 million
- Super Bowl LVII, 2023 – $7 million
- Super Bowl LVIII, 2024 – $7 million
